More than half of Russians did not take a vacation in 2026


3 June 13:40

More than half of working Russians have never taken a vacation in 2026. RIA Novosti reports this.

According to the survey, more than 50% of respondents have not spent a single vacation day since the beginning of the year. Another 32% used vacation partially. Only 5% of working Russians have already taken their entire vacation. Another 13% of study participants reported that they were not on official leave because they were not currently employed.

The attitude towards vacation differs depending on the area of ​​work. Agriculture has the largest number of employees who have already fully used their vacation. This turned out to be 16%. At the same time, in the field of arts, entertainment and mass media, most workers still have their vacation ahead of them. There, 65% of employees have not yet taken a single vacation day this year.

The survey took place in May 2026. 3.22 thousand respondents took part in it.
